Hi All,

Lisa pointed out to me an important piece of news for all owners of SimpleNet
websites:

September 7, 2000 - Upgrading Your Account
As you may well know, SimpleNet was acquired by
Yahoo! in July 1999. We are in the process of
converting all SimpleNet Accounts to Yahoo!
Website Services Accounts. SimpleNet Basic
Accounts must be upgraded or cancelled by
January 15, 2001.

What does this mean? First of all, it means that ufo.simplenet.com
(and all other websites with simplenet in their name) is going to
have a name change, since Yahoo doesn't offer these types of names.

Secondly, it means that it's time to start shopping for a new web
hosting provider. Simplenet has been wonderful for the past several
years, providing practically unlimited disk space & traffic for only
$10 per month. However, Yahoo doesn't offer anything like that. The
closest thing they've got for my site is the "Plus Web" package,
which offers 250 MB of disk space & 30 GB of monthly traffic for $40
per month. Since my site currently uses 280 MB of disk space, this
would mean that I would have to remove 30 MB of stuff. Since my site
has about 20 GB of monthly traffic, this doesn't appear to be a
problem. However, since the cost is 4 times higher, doing some
shopping around seems like a good idea...

And this will also affect my frame capture library, which currently stands
at 438 Mb. I'll be looking around for another hosting service, but I'm also
considering the option of reducing what I keep online to just a couple of
episodes of each show, rotating them on a monthly basis. Since the UFO
images are now available on CD-ROM, for those who want them all at once,
and those for the other shows will also be placed on CD in due course,
reducing the amount kept online may be a workable option. That would keep
the disk space down to around 100 Mb; there seem to be quite a few
providers who allow that much space at a reasonable price, but not many
above that level.

Anyway, those of you who browse the frame capture site should be prepared
for some changes by the end of the year -- certainly the URL will change,
possibly the whole site.
